Anyway, I've finally finished another Christmas card which I've had sat on my desk all weekend.  This time I've used the cute LOTV 'Bunnies Ho Ho Ho' and it really is the most adorable little image.  As usual I've used my copics to colour it up which literally took no time at all once I'd decided to go with brown bunnies rather than grey.

Image:  LOTV 'Bunnies Ho Ho Ho'
Medium:  copics
Papers:  First Edition 'Nordic Christmas'
Dies:  Spellbinders 'Romantic Rectangles' & Layered Poinsettia, Joy Crafts 'Winter Wishes' snowflake border, Cheery Lynn Designs 'Holly Flourish', Marianne Design Creatables Christmas Tree, Crafters Companion 'Decorative Holly'


I went a bit OTT with the Twinklets but I do love them as snow and on the poinettia and pine cones they add some lovely texture.  The little wooden sign was a fab find in Hobbycraft and I got 5 in a pack for something like £2 so a bargain!


Usual close up of the sweet image and you can see the Twinklets a little better too. 

Copics

Bunnies:  E31, E33, E35, E37/E50, E53/R12
Branches:  E31, E33, E35, E37, E29
Leaves:  YG23, YG63, YG67
Berries:  R14, R17, R29
